I would be careful how you attach the rain sensor. The sunroof in my LS430 was replaced and the tech had to remove the rain sensor. When he replaced it, he noticed a few bubbles between the glass and the rain sensor module. He told me the rain sensor is attached with a kind of adhesive gel pack and if there are any bubbles in front of the sensor, it could negatively affect the sensor's operation. He had to replace the adhesive pad and so far, I have not had a problem.
